文章目录▼CloseOpen
前端开发技术
前端开发是用户直接接触的部分,所以这块非常重要。想想你平时浏览网页时,页面的布局、按钮的设计、甚至是字体的样式都是前端开发的结果。前端开发主要依赖几个基础技术:HTML、CSS和JavaScript。
正如MDN Web Docs所言,JavaScript是给网页增添动态效果的关键, 掌握它是不可或缺的。
常用的前端框架
在前端技术发展迅速的今天,更高效的开发方式已经出现,那就是使用前端框架,比如React、Vue和Angular。特别是React,去年我帮朋友开发一个在线商店时,我们使用了React,它的组件化设计使得我们重用代码的效率大大提升,整个开发过程流畅不少。
后端开发技术
再来看看后端开发,为什么它也很重要呢?前端用户通过浏览器与网站互动,而后端则处理用户请求、数据库管理以及服务器沟通等任务。一些常见的后端技术有Node.js、PHP和Python。
下表 了一些常见的后端技术及其特性:
| 技术 | 语言 | 特点 |
|---|---|---|
| Node.js | JavaScript | 高并发,适合实时应用 |
| PHP | PHP | 便于与数据库结合 |
| Python | Python | 简洁明了,适合快速开发 |
数据库技术
数据库技术也是网页开发的重要组成部分,前端和后端的互动需要通过数据库来实现数据的存储和读取。常见的数据库有MySQL、MongoDB和PostgreSQL。选择合适的数据库能够让你的应用高效运转。
了解究竟要选用哪种数据库,取决于你的项目需求。通常来说,MongoDB适合动态变化的数据,而MySQL适合结构化数据。
网页开发的技术支撑其实是个庞大的体系,选对合适的工具,不仅能提高开发效率,还能为后期的维护省去不少麻烦。如果你有自己的开发经验,欢迎分享!
前端框架像React、Vue和Angular这样的工具,就像是为开发者提供了一个极其方便的环境,可以让他们在构建用户界面时更快更有效率。想象一下,如果没有这些框架,开发者可能需要从零开始编写大量重复的代码,而使用框架后,他们就可以直接利用现有的组件和模板,节省了很多时间和精力。
框架提供了很多实用的功能,比如组件化设计,这样一来,开发者可以将用户界面拆分成不同的部分,每个部分都可以单独开发和测试。这种方式不仅让代码变得更加清晰易懂,还可以方便地进行后期的维护和更新。 框架还集成了状态管理的机制,帮助开发者更好地管理复杂项目中的数据状态,让整个应用变得更加流畅和一致。 选择适合的前端框架是推动开发效率和代码质量的重要一步。
常见问题解答 (FAQ)
问题 1: 网页开发需要怎样的基础知识?
网页开发的基础知识包括HTML、CSS和JavaScript。HTML用于构建网页的结构,CSS用于设计网页的样式,而JavaScript则为网页添加交互性。掌握这些基础知识是进行网页开发的第一步。
问题 2: 什么是前端框架,使用它有什么好处?
前端框架如React、Vue和Angular,可以帮助开发者更快速和高效地构建用户界面。使用框架的好处在于它们提供了开发模板、组件化设计和状态管理等功能,能够提高代码的可维护性和重用性。
问题 3: 如何选择适合我的项目的前端技术?
选择适合的前端技术要考虑以下几个因素:项目的复杂性、团队的技术经验以及 的扩展性。如果项目较简单,可以先从基础技术入手;如果项目需求较高,可以选择框架来提高开发效率。
问题 4: 自学网页开发的 途径是什么?
自学网页开发的 途径是通过在线课程、视频教程和实际项目练习。很多平台如Codecademy、Coursera和Udemy都有相关课程。 动手做项目是巩固技能的重要方法。
问题 5: 有哪些常见的网页开发错误需要避免?
在网页开发中,常见的错误包括:不使用响应式设计导致网站在不同设备上显示不佳,未优化的图像文件导致加载速度慢,以及代码冗余或混乱影响可维护性。避免这些错误有助于提高用户体验和网站性能。